Sat Nov 20 15:13:51 2004 Owen Taylor <otaylor@redhat.com> * gdk/gdkpango.[ch]: Add GdkPangoRenderer, a subclass of PangoRenderer targeting GDK drawables. Use to implement the old gdk_draw_layout() and friends. * gdk/gdkdraw.c gdk/gdkdrawable.h gdk/gdkwindow.c gdk/gdkpixmap.c: Add gdk_draw_glyphs_transformed() gdk_draw_trapezoids() and the corresponding members of GdkDrawableClass. Add a fallback implementation of gdk_draw_trapezoids() in terms of pixbufs. * gdk/gdkwindowing.h gdk/x11/gdkg-x11.h: Add _gdk_windowing_gc_get_foreground() to enable the fallback trapezoid implementation. * gdk/x11/gdkdrawable-x11.c gdk/x11/gdkdisplay-x11.h: Implement draw_glyph_transformed, draw_trapezoids. * gdk/x11/gdkdrawable-x11.[ch]: Add _gdk_x11_drawable_draw_xtrapezoids, _gdk_x11_drawable_draw_xft_glyphs for use of GdkX11Renderer. * gdk/x11/gdkgc-x11.c gdk/x11/gdkprivate-x11.h: Implement GDK_TILED, GDK_STIPPLED, GDK_OPAQUE_STIPPLED in the RENDER codepath. * gdk/gdkpango-x11.c: Add GdkX11Renderer... a subclass of PangoXftRenderer that does tiles/stipples and fallback rendering of trapezoids without the RENDER extension. * gdk/gdkpango-x11.c gdk/x11/gdkscreen-x11.[ch] _gdk_x11_renderer_get: Add _gdk_x11_renderer_get() to get a singleton GdkX11Renderer for the screen. * gdk/x11/gdkdrawable-x11.c (get_impl_drawable): Fix a None/NULL confusion. * gtk/gtklabel.[ch] gtk/gtk.symbols: Add gtk_label_set/get_angle(), and an ::angle property. * gtk/gtklabel.c: Remove #if 0'd dead code gtk_label_paint_word(). * gtk/gtktextdisplay.c: Switch to using a GtkTextRenderer subclass of GdkPangoRenderer for drawing. * gtk/gtktextlayout.[ch] gtk/gtktextdisplay.c: Switch to using gtk_attr_shape_new_with_data() to store backreferences to embedded pixmaps and widgets. Leave line_display->shaped_objects around for backwords compatibility. * gdk/gdkpango.[ch] (gdk_pango_context_set_colormap): Describe as deprecated, remove implementation. * gtk/gtkwidget.c (gtk_widget_create_pango_context): Remove call to gdk_pango_context_set_colormap. * demos/gtk-demo/Makefile.am demos/gtk-demo/rotated_text.c: Add a demo showing drawing rotated text. * tests/testgtk.c: Add a rotated-label test, and also a rotated drawing test (differs from demos/gtk-demo/rotated_text by also using a tile)

/* Rotated Text
|
|
*
|
|
* This demo shows how to use GDK and Pango to draw rotated and transformed
|
|
* text. The use of GdkPangoRenderer in this example is a somewhat advanced
|
|
* technique; most applications can simply use gdk_draw_layout(). We use
|
|
* it here mostly because that allows us to work in user coordinates - that is,
|
|
* coordinates prior to the application of the transformation matrix, rather
|
|
* than device coordinates.
|
|
*
|
|
* As of GTK+-2.6, the ability to draw transformed and anti-aliased graphics
|
|
* as shown in this example is only present for text. With GTK+-2.8, a new
|
|
* graphics system called "Cairo" will be introduced that provides these
|
|
* capabilities and many more for all types of graphics.
|
|
*/
